Transaction 86ec858958a7cf43d13b6202c99c0996f07467e79f786135b6f389d7c134a47f
1 Input
1 Output
-
86ec858958a7cf43d13b6202c99c0996f07467e79f786135b6f389d7c134a47f:0
- value
- 21442029
- script pubkey
- OP_0 OP_PUSHBYTES_20 6f37ee9164000d9288f19cc2c439f1c89ee48247
- address
- bc1qdum7aytyqqxe9z83nnpvgw03ez0wfqj8l3fqpy